Srinagar, Oct 07: Iltija Mufti, daughter of People’s Democratic Party (PDP) president Mehbooba Mufti, on Monday said the party’s senior leadership will decide on extending support to a secular front only after the election results are announced.
“Unnecessary speculations. Let me put the record straight. PDPs senior leadership will take a call on extending support to a secular front only once the results are out. This is our official stand: Iltija Mufti, daughter of PDP chief Mehbooba Mufti said in a post on X.
Earlier, National Conference (NC) chief Dr Farooq Abdullah said he is open to taking support of Mehbooba Mufti-led PDP to form the government, if needed, in the Union Territory.
Dr Farooq said he has no objection to joining hands with rival PDP while also hoping that its ally Congress would not have any as well.
